    Quick Facts

    GPA: 4.07

    Academics: Science and Technology Program (Geometry, Biology, Chemistry, Physics), Honors English 9 and 10, Honors Spanish 2 and 3, Honors World History, AP Government, AP English Language, AP English Literature, AP Statistics, AP Physics B, AP Calculus AB,  BIOE100 with The University of Maryland, College Park.

    Extra-Curricular Activities:  Student Government Association (Treasurer), National Honor Society, Spanish Honor Society, National Society of High School Scholars, Math Tutor for ES and MS students

    Future Plans: AaRae has applied to Drexel University, Penn State University, Georgia Institute of Technology, University of Virginia, University of College Park, Virginia Tech, Duke University, and Cornell University. She plans to major in civil engineering. Her long term goal is to come up with an innovative idea to revolutionize our transportation system.

    Interesting Notes: AaRae has more than 350 community service hours. She has a blue belt in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u and is a four time female world champion. In her spare time, she enjoys reading novels.
